Output 6365d18c86634b819eeeceb4ebbad4c8056815c7a18523527476765681141e11:30

value
575000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a2a4974605650839ed55284462851fbfc4b87b OP_EQUAL
address
3CR1pcjwKgyhszo15iFv8oLLkvQ5VRP9yc
transaction
6365d18c86634b819eeeceb4ebbad4c8056815c7a18523527476765681141e11
spent
true